What Is Augmented Reality?
Augmented reality (AR) is a cutting-edge technology Software Development that overlays digital information, virtual objects, and interactive elements onto the real-world environment, enhancing the user’s perception and interaction with their surroundings. By seamlessly blending virtual and real-world elements, AR creates an immersive and interactive experience that augments the user’s perception of reality.
One notable player in augmented reality is Microsoft, with its flagship device, the Microsoft HoloLens 2. The HoloLens 2 is a next-generation AR headset that allows users to see and interact with holographic content superimposed onto their physical environment. It features advanced sensors, cameras, and spatial mapping technology to precisely track the user’s movements and surroundings, enabling realistic and accurate AR experiences.
With the Microsoft HoloLens 2, users can engage in a wide range of applications and scenarios. In industries like architecture and design, professionals can visualize and manipulate virtual 3D models in real-time, allowing them to preview designs and make informed decisions before physical construction. In manufacturing and maintenance, technicians can access augmented instructions and visualizations, assisting them in complex assembly or repair tasks.
The HoloLens 2 also finds applications in healthcare, where medical professionals can use AR software development to visualize patient data, perform virtual surgeries, and improve training for surgical procedures. It facilitates enhanced collaboration and team communication, enabling remote experts to provide real-time guidance during critical medical procedures.
Moreover, the HoloLens 2 extends beyond professional applications and enters the realm of entertainment and gaming. Users can immerse themselves in interactive augmented reality games, where virtual characters and objects interact with the real-world environment, creating engaging and dynamic experiences.

Training And Simulation In Augmented Reality
The utilization of augmented reality for training and simulation purposes has witnessed remarkable growth, thanks to devices like the Microsoft HoloLens 2. Traditional training methods often lack interactivity and fail to provide an immersive learning experience.
Augmented reality, however, addresses these shortcomings by offering realistic simulations, interactive guidance, and hands-on training modules.
With the HoloLens 2, organizations can create lifelike simulations that mimic real-world scenarios, providing employees with a safe and controlled environment to practice and refine their skills.
This is particularly valuable in high-risk industries such as healthcare, manufacturing, career development, and aviation, where mistakes can have severe consequences. AR-based simulations enable trainees to learn by doing, enhancing their confidence, competence, and overall performance.
Furthermore, AR-driven software development tools empower organizations to build customized training applications tailored to their needs. These applications can range from product assembly simulations to interactive maintenance guides, reducing the learning curve for new employees and improving overall operational efficiency.
